The National Institute of Development Administration (NIDA) (Thai: สถาบันบัณฑิตพัฒนบริหารศาสตร์) is a public higher education institute in Thailand, that teaches only at the graduate level, with a strong emphasis on management, economics and sustainable development. It also has duties in research, training, and other academic services. It is a prestigious institute that focuses on creating high-level executives.
NIDA is considered the first Thai educational institution to offer a (MPA) program, and offered the first MBA program in Thailand.
NIDA has 10 graduate schools aimed to serve economic and social development such as Graduate School of Public Administration (GSPA), One of the founding schools. NIDA Business School received accreditation from the Association to Advance Collegiate Schools of Business (AACSB).
